Creating hotspot links in the editor

You can use the Contenta Hotspot Manager tool in Arbortext Editor or Oxygen XML Author to create hotspot links in a CGM or SVG graphic to text elements within the DM. The tool includes all the required markup for the internal reference based on the applicable S1000D issue and streamlines the process for creating a graphics legend.

Procedure

  1. In the editor, open the DM containing one or more CGM or SVG graphics for which you want to create hotspot links.
  2. Do one of the following.
    • In Arbortext Editor, select Contenta > Manage Hotspots to display the Manage Hotspots panel.
    • In Oxygen XML Author, select the Contenta S1000D tool panel Hotspot tab.
  3. From the drop down at the top of the Contenta Hotspot Manager dialog, select the graphic with which you want to work.
    The upper panel of the dialog displays the selected graphic and the lower panel displays a list of existing hotspot elements in the DM (if any) that correspond to the hotspots defined in the graphic.
  4. To generate a hotspot element corresponding to each hotspot in the graphic, click Add hotspots to XML.
    The Hotspot Manager tool adds a hotspot element corresponding to each defined hotspot for which one did not previously exist, updates the list of hotspot elements in the lower panel of the dialog, and displays a confirmation message.
  5. Optionally, edit each hotspot element to add appropriate attributes.
  6. To add an internal reference in the DM to a hotspot element, do the following.
    1. Navigate to the place in the DM where you want to create the internal reference.
    2. In the lower panel of the Contenta Hotspot Manager dialog, select the hotspot element you want to be the target of the internal reference.
    3. Click Add cross-reference to this hotspot.
    The tool adds the required markup for the internal reference.
  7. Optionally, to add an internal reference from a hotspot element to an element in the DM, do the following.
    1. In the lower panel of the Contenta Hotspot Manager dialog, select the hotspot element from which you want to add a reference.
    2. Click Add cross-reference from this hotspot.
      The tool displays a dialog with the following message.

      Insert a CSNREF (Yes) instead of an XREF?

    3. Click No.
      The Manage Internal References tool launches, displaying a dialog listing the elements to which you can refer.

      An element ID is shown for each potential internal reference target. If an element has not already been assigned an ID, the tool generates one (based on values specified in the xref_target_fmt.xml file) and shows it marked with an asterisk (*). In such a case, the ID will be assigned to the target element when you click the Select Xref target or Assign Pending IDs button.

    4. Optionally, use the Hide/Show IDs button to toggle display of the IDs associated with each potential internal reference target.
    5. Optionally, use the Filter drop down to filter the list by element type. The drop down shows each applicable target element type with the number of instances found in the DM in parentheses. If the dialog contains a long list of potential internal reference targets, filtering the list can make finding the desired target easier.
    6. Optionally, assign an ID to each of the elements visible in the list with a pending ID.
    7. Select the target element and click Select Xref target.
    The tool does the following.
    • inserts the required markup for the internal reference
    • assigns an ID to the reference target (if one does not already exist)
    • closes the dialog
  8. Optionally, to add reference from a hotspot element to an item in an Illustrated Parts Data (IPD) DM, do the following.
    1. In the lower panel of the Contenta Hotspot Manager dialog, select the hotspot element from which you want to add a reference.
    2. Click Add cross-reference from this hotspot.
      The tool displays a dialog with the following message.

      Insert a CSNREF (Yes) instead of an XREF?

    3. Click Yes.
      The Select CSN target dialog launches.
    4. From the drop down at the top of the dialog, select the IPD DM containing the item to which you want to link.
      After an IPD DM has been selected, the lower panel of the dialog displays a list of the potential reference targets in the DM.
    5. Select the item to which you want to link and click Select CSN target.
    The tool inserts the required markup for the link and closes the dialog.
  9. To build a figure legend for the hotspots in the graphic, click Build fig legend from hotspots.
    The tool inserts the required markup for the legend and displays a confirmation message. Each legend item comprises a Definition List item containing a term and a definition. The term is a cross-reference to the hotspot, and the definition displays the hotspot title. If a hotspot does not contain a title, the system displays the following summary message.
    The following hotspot(s) have no title. This will impact display when the DM is published.
